My brother not wrong for slapping police officer – Seun Kuti’s sister, Motunrayo
Recall that Seun Kuti was arrested and detained after he was captured in a viral video assaulting a police operative in uniform.
But reacting via a video message making the rounds on the internet, Motunrayo insisted that Seun was innocent.
She said, “I don’t know why people are annoyed that I’m supporting my brother. You people are supporting the police, so I should follow you and support the police or what?
“I don’t think my brother is wrong. My brother is not wrong. Nobody gets up and just slap somebody without any altercation.”
She added that police brutality wasn’t new to her family, stressing that they are not afraid.
